About

Jun Young Kim is a pioneering figure in robotic hepatobiliary and foregut surgery, whose work has advanced minimally invasive approaches for complex gastrointestinal conditions. His primary research focuses on robotic-assisted techniques for rare biliary diseases and antireflux procedures. Kim’s landmark 2007 study on robot-assisted excision of choledochal cysts—a condition with high incidence in Asia—demonstrated the feasibility of using the da Vinci system for complete cyst excision and Roux-en-Y hepaticojejunostomy, a procedure traditionally performed open or laparoscopically. With 51 citations, this work established a foundational protocol for robotic management of this rare disease. He further contributed to the refinement of antireflux surgery through his 2011 case report on robotic redo fundoplication for failed Nissen wraps, addressing the challenging problem of recurrent gastroesophageal reflux disease. Though his citation counts are modest, Kim’s contributions are notable for their technical innovation in adapting robotic platforms to niche, high-stakes procedures. His work underscores the potential of robotics to enhance precision in hepatobiliary and foregut surgery, offering patients safer, less invasive alternatives for conditions that demand meticulous dissection and reconstruction.
